AbbVie reported Q1 2026 earnings per share of $2.65, edging past the consensus estimate of $2.6452 by a surprise of 0.18%. While revenue details were not disclosed, the EPS beat indicates stable underlying performance. Following the announcement, shares rose by 1.04%, reflecting cautious investor optimism.

Management highlighted a continued focus on its key therapeutic areas, notably immunology and oncology, as primary drivers of the quarter’s performance. The company cited strong demand for its flagship products, including Humira (with biosimilar competition remaining manageable) and Skyrizi, which continues to gain market share in psoriasis and other indications. Oncology assets, particularly Venclexta and Imbruvica, also contributed to steady revenue flows despite pricing pressures. On the margin front, AbbVie reported disciplined cost management, with operating margins likely supported by favorable product mix and ongoing efficiency initiatives. The slight EPS beat underscores the company’s ability to generate consistent earnings even amid a challenging macroeconomic environment. Management did not provide specific segment-level revenue breakdowns but noted that overall operating cash flow remained robust. The quarter also saw continued investment in R&D, particularly in early-stage pipeline assets targeting immunology and neurology. The company’s global footprint remained resilient, with international markets showing balanced growth. No major one-time items were cited, suggesting the earnings beat was driven by operational strength rather than temporary factors.

Looking ahead, AbbVie’s management refrained from providing explicit revenue or EPS guidance for the full year, but reiterated expectations for mid-single-digit revenue growth in 2026. The company anticipates that recent product launches, including new indications for Skyrizi and RINVOQ, may contribute incremental revenue as they expand into additional regions. However, the outlook remains cautious due to potential headwinds from generic competition for Humira, which could accelerate later in the year. Currency fluctuations may also pose a modest risk to reported results. On the strategic front, AbbVie continues to focus on pipeline development, with several phase 3 readouts expected in the second half of the year, particularly in neuroscience and immunology. Management expressed confidence in the company’s ability to sustain its dividend and maintain a strong balance sheet, prioritizing capital allocation toward both organic growth and bolt-on acquisitions. Risks include regulatory changes in drug pricing, potential pipeline setbacks, and a tightening labor market that could increase operating costs. Overall, AbbVie’s outlook suggests a measured growth trajectory, with the company aiming to offset Humira erosion through portfolio diversification and market expansion.

The market responded favorably to the Q1 earnings beat, with shares rising 1.04% in after-hours trading. This modest gain suggests that while investors appreciated the EPS surprise, they remain cautious about AbbVie’s future revenue trajectory given the lack of top-line disclosure. Some analysts noted that the slight beat may already have been priced in, given the narrow margin above consensus. Overall sentiment appears cautiously positive, with several analysts reiterating neutral to overweight ratings. Key factors to watch in the coming quarters include the pace of Humira’s market share decline, the uptake of newer drugs like Skyrizi and RINVOQ, and any pipeline updates from late-stage trials. Additionally, any developments in M&A activity could influence the stock’s trajectory. The broader pharmaceutical sector’s resilience also supports AbbVie’s valuation, though interest rate sensitivity and potential healthcare policy changes remain overhangs.
